5 Sophie Gardner - 3 years ago

Cheap, greasy, delicious pizza for a great price, €2.90 for a huge slice. Prepares the pizzas and slices very quickly with optional garlic oil and chili. Was incredibly impressed with everything and it exceeded my expectations. Would highly recommend to anyone looking for a delicious, good value, quick and filling feed.

4 Adam Hughes - 2 years ago

Any time I'm in the area I'll end up at Pizza Pause. Very tasty and greasy pizza for a great price. Size of the slices is very good as someone who likes large portions. Make sure you get a good amount of seasoning and garlic oil. They're game changers! Perfect before you head out for a night or as a fantastic hangover cure.
